Experienced Neuro Critical Care NP - Fort Worth, TX

MSCCN - Fort Worth, TX

Apply Now

Job Description

NEUROSURGERY - NEUROCRITICAL CARE NURSE PRACTITIONER FORT WORTH, TEXAS Texas Health Physicians Group is pleased to announce an opening for a Nurse Practitioner experienced in Neurosurgery and/or Neurocritical Care. Practice at the full scope of your training and license by being a part of the Neurocritical care team as Neurosurgical call support. NP is responsible for incoming neurosurgical patients through ED/Trauma and support of in-house Neurosurgical patients overnight. Position Details: + Full time; Days & Nights, 12-hour shifts, rotating weekdays/weekends + Consults & Follow ups for Neurosurgery ICU patients plus inpatient rounding - management of Neurosurgery patients as part of the Neurocritical Care Team + Competitive Salary, plus comprehensive benefits package including CME Malpractice and 401K + Assist caring for a variety of neurological disorders + Provide expert neurological care and innovative techniques to find the best solution for each patient with diverse disorders that attack the brain or spine + Will support our neurosurgical on-call team as part of our Neurocritical Care Group Requirements Needed to Apply : + Active Texas license + Acute Care or Adult Nurse Practitioner Board Certification + Experience in critical care or neurosurgery area; ICU & CCU required. + Degree in Nurse Practitioner studies from an approved NP program + Interest and experience as a Neurocritical Care APP are highly encouraged to apply Education Master's Degree Physician Assistant Req Experience 1 Year As a Physician Assistant.
